== English == === Etymology === American alteration of French chaise longue (literally “long chair”), due to a conflation with English lounge (the term, of uncertain etymology, is possibly a distant cognate of French long); attested from 19th century. === Pronunciation === (US) IPA(key): /ˌʃeɪz ˈlaʊndʒ/ Rhymes: -aʊndʒ === Noun === chaise lounge (plural chaise lounges) (US, sometimes proscribed) Synonym of chaise longue. ==== Usage notes ==== Generally accepted in the US; however, the original chaise longue is preferred in the UK. === References === Michael Quinion (1996–2026), “Chaise lounge”, in World Wide Words.
